Step 1: Assessment and Equipment Setup
We’ll arrive quickly with the right equipment to get started, including heavy-duty pumps and industrial air movers. Our team will assess the damage and identify the source of the water to ensure we get the job done right.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Next, we’ll extract the water using our specialized equipment, including submersible pumps and high-capacity vacuums. We’ll also dry out the area using industrial air movers to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Disinfecting and Dehumidifying
Once the water is removed and the area is dry, we’ll disinfect and dehumidify the space to prevent further damage and ensure your property is safe and healthy. This includes using industrial-grade disinfectants and high-capacity d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th.

Hydrostatic Pressure Water Removal Cost in Mont Belvieu, TX
The cost of hydrostatic pressure water removal in Mont Belvieu,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Disinfecting and dehumidifying |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ed |
| Equipment rental and delivery | $100 – $500 | Distance, equipment needed |
